RECIPES.
Cocoanut Cakes. —fib butter and Jib sugar (beaten to a cream), 4 well beaten eggs, Jib flour, Jib cornflour, Jib ground rice, Jib dessicated cocoanut, 2 small teaspoonfuls baking powder. Put desertspoontul on cold tray (floured). Cook in hot oven 15 to twenty minutes, cover with pink icing, to which add a little essence of raspberry and sprinkle cocoanut over. Maizena Cakes. —Heat a basin and beat Jib butter, Jib sugar to a cream, add two eggs, beat 5 minutes, 1 teaspoonful baking powder, Jib maizena, Jib flour, mix well and put 1 tablespoonful in greased patty-pans and bake seven minutes.
